Output bf4155bdacf31b78e28d5905d6de546651fc90b31b0fdbb7853a680bcbe382c6:6

value
106071558
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15423c8831381aa80c1bedd37af2a42c8588bcfb OP_EQUALVERIFY OP_CHECKSIG
address
12wQYDdxnbe46Z2hU9QZpRPCMn8BgxxVZg
transaction
bf4155bdacf31b78e28d5905d6de546651fc90b31b0fdbb7853a680bcbe382c6
confirmations
771574
spent
true